Grammys Premiere Ceremony 2026: Performers, Host & Presenters Announced

The 2026 Grammys Premiere Ceremony performers have been revealed!

The ceremony, which takes place ahead of the 2026 Grammys telecast, will stream live from Peacock Theater in Los Angeles Sunday, February 1, at 3:30 p.m. ET on the Recording Academy’s YouTube channel and on live.GRAMMY.com.

The special ceremony is where the first (and the majority) of the Grammy Awards of the day are awarded.

First-time nominee Darren Criss will serve as host of the Premiere Ceremony, and he’ll also be performing.

Recording Academy CEO Harvey Mason jr. and Chair of the Board of Trustees Dr. Chelsey Green will provide opening remarks.

Zara Larsson's 'Midnight Sun' Makes Hot 100 Debut as Singer Celebrates 3 Songs Currently on Chart!

Zara Larsson is celebrating the success of her music!

The 28-year-old Swedish singer and songwriter currently has three songs in the Billboard Hot 100, including her current single “Midnight Sun” making its debut on the chart.

“Midnight Sun” was released in June 2025 and is the title track off Zara‘s fifth studio album. The song is nominated for Best Dance Pop Recording at the upcoming 2026 Grammys, marking her first Grammy nomination.
